Opera debut for European champions

Manger Musikklag set to make appearance at iconic Oslo Opera House.

Manger
 

The newly crowned European Champions Manger Musikklag is to become the first brass band to perform in Olso’s iconic Opera House

Iceberg

Opened in 2008, the ‘iceberg’ Opera House has become one of Norway’s most instantly recognisable buildings and is home to the Norwegian National Opera & Ballet.

It was due to host the 2013 European Brass Band Championships, but die to unforeseen circumstances this has now been cancelled.

Manger host

However, it will play host to the European Champions this coming weekend, when Manger Musikklag perform with 8 singers and a pianist in a new opera production conducted by Trond Korsgård.

Hypermusikal

The opera, ‘Hypermusikal’, is composed by Glenn Erik Haugland, with lyrics by Heidi Tronsmo, and is billed as, ‘…the world’s first feelgood-opera about musical sensitivity and passion’ – and is a work describing ordinary people with an unordinary passion.

Manger’s participation follows a long term association with the lyricist Heidi Tronsmo who in 2008 discovered a diligence and intensity in the band’s players she thought to be the equivalent to what she had read in Oliver Sacks 2007 book, 'Musicophilia: Tales of Music and the Brain'.

Manger is proud to be the first brass band to visit this important and prestigous venueManger Musikklag

Lightening bolt

In one of the case studies in the book, a man with no musical background acquired an insatiable desire to play the piano music after being struck by lighnting. Despite no formal training, within three months he spent nearly all his time playing and composing.

The premiere of the opera took place at the 2009 BrassWind Festival.

Proud

A spokesperson for the band told 4BR: "Manger is proud to be the first brass band to visit this important and prestigous venue."
